Questions and Answers

What is the cheapest way to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ara?

The cheapest way to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ara is to subway which costs $1.20 - $1.41 and takes 13 min.

What is the fastest way to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ara?

The fastest way to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ara is to taxi which takes 5 min and costs $20.65 - $25 .

Is there a direct train between Akasaka-mitsuke Station and Akihabara?

Yes, there is a direct train departing from Akasaka-mitsuke and arriving at Awajicho. Services depart every five min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 13 min.

How far is it from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ara?

The distance between Akasaka-mitsuke Station and Akihabara is 5 km.

How do I travel from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ara without a car?

The best way to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ara without a car is to subway which takes 13 min and costs $1.20 - $1.41 .

How long does it take to get from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ara?

The subway from Akasaka-mitsuke to Awajicho takes 13 min including transfers and departs every five minutes.

Where do I catch the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ara train from?

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ara train services, operated by Tokyo Metro, depart from Akasaka-mitsuke station.

Where does the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ara train arrive?

Akasaka-mitsuke Station to Akihabara train services, operated by Tokyo Metro, arrive at Awajicho station.
